Transaction 66d15f0517289cffb729bfe4e1c6a90d5bb8dcbe73cd5ef445e5bb2ccaa10c85

block
2014cd2840f0f97ddd71618be9dce9cf27214f862c9e3d6303e309fac3867741

1 Input

2 Outputs